Excise seizes documents of 280 vehicles in drive against token tax defaulters

LAHORE: The Motor Branch of the Excise and Taxation Department has seized documents of 280 vehicles in previous week.
The department started special crackdown against token tax defaulters and unregistered vehicles since the start of the year and special teams are working in this regard.
Sources told Customs Today that Director General Akram Ashraf Gondal has directed Suhail Arshad, Director Motor Branch to form ten special teams for the recovery of token tax from defaulters. These teams are working in different areas of the city.
Excise teams established checkpoints in Shahdra, Jail Road, Thokar Niaz Baig, Barki Road and Ferozepur Road to aware people to clear their token tax as soon as possible.
Excise Motor Branch Director Suhail Arshad directed field staff to keep eye on defaulters and guide them about new token tax system and stickers for their vehicles.
